Treasure hunt at the Blaye Citadel
Treasure hunt at the Blaye Citadel

Discover the Blaye Citadel, listed as a UNESCOWorld Heritage Site. Vauban built the structure in the 17th century ascommissioned by Louis XIV to dominate the estuary and monitor the waterway.You'll leave on foot with a certified youth leader to join the guide waitingfor you at the citadel entrance. Let the hunt begin! You'll need to accomplishthree feats: Find the mystery word through signs hidden in the fort, play agame, and face a fun challenge. Your goal is to break the secret code to openthe treasure chest.

During the hunt, you'll also explore the areain and around the citadel, whose almost one mile (1.5 km) of walls, gates andbuildings have remained intact. Other than serving as a military fort, thecitadel has been a monastery, redoubtable prison, barracks, and gunpowderdepot. The Italian princess Marie-Caroline of Bourbon-Two Sicilies was heldhere between 1832 and 1833 after she tried to overthrow the king and installher son as monarch. Several insurgents in the 1851 coup d'état were alsoimprisoned here. At the end of your adventure, you'll return tothe ship on foot.

Blaye and its Citadel in a Tourist Train with a Tasting of Regional Products and Wine
Blaye and its Citadel in a Tourist Train with a Tasting of Regional Products and Wine

We'll set off on a tourist train to discover the history and heritage of Blaye and its citadel. Perched on a cliff with a magnificent view of the Gironde Estuary, the Blaye Citadel has been list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The garrison possesses immense gates, underground passages, fortified buildings, and almost a mile of ramparts. The defense system created by Vauban to defend Bordeaux from invasions has remained intact. This tour will take you along the historic streets of Blaye and introduce you to the citadel architecture. You'll then cross the vineyards to the Château Marquis de Vauban restaurant to tour the wine cellar and enjoy a tasting of local products. We’ll return to the ship on the train.

Guided tour of Saint Emilion and wine tasting
Guided tour of Saint Emilion and wine tasting

Departure by coach from Libourne for the excursion to Saint-Emilion. Guided tour of the underground monuments in Saint-Emilion village. Your guide will tell you all about the history of the medieval town. You will then visit an exceptional troglodytic site with, undoubtedly, its most original monument, the Monolithic church. Hewn entirely in limestone, it is the largest in Europe. You will then depart for a visit of a family-owned wine-growing estate, where you will be welcomed by the owner, who will explain the stages of the wine-making process in Saint-Emilion. A commented wine-tasting* session will complete the visit. Return to Libourne by coach.

The Bassins des Lumières
The Bassins des Lumières

The Bassins des Lumières With our guide leading you, discover this unique digital art center within a former submarine base built by the Germans during their occupation of France during World War II. Each year, the center hosts a different multimedia exhibit, perfectly adapted to the architecture's grandeur and reflective waters.

Médoc Grands Crus discovery tour
Médoc Grands Crus discovery tour

Departure by coach to discover the Médoc, prestigious wine-growing region. A corner of the world that produces the most prestigious red wines on the planet, tightly wedged between an ocean and an estuary. A mild, humid microclimate which has been favorable to the development of the vines. We will go through most of the Médoc appellations (Saint Julien, Margaux, Haut-Médoc). On the famous Châteaux Route, we will stop to taste the famous wines of the region. On the way you will see major domains such as Châteaux Laffitte-Rothschild, Latour and Mouton Rothschild. Return to the boat at the end of the afternoon.
